Honestly, I love it. In your day to day drive its not noticeable (when you have your windows up). Windows down you can hear it, and when you are underground or in a enclosed parking lot it is heavenly!
It is not obnoxious at all and no drone at all at freeway speeds. After a while I don't even notice the sound, sounds stock. There is a certain rpm range that you can hear it (2700-3200 rpm) anything above or lower you can't tell a difference.

24215 has a 12" case length and 2.5" in/out. 24235 has a 18" case length and 2.25" in/out. 215 is the commonly used stage 3 resonator, while the 235 is used by some to combat rasp issues with mm delete plus jpipe (no 3rd cat) setups. The 235 is a little less aggressive because of it's longer resonating chamber.

After I did the mid-muffler delete and the XLR8 V2 J-pipe (which deletes the 3rd cat), it sounded better but still really quiet at idle, no real rumble to speak of. Had the resonator removed, idle was a lot better and full throttle sounded great. But at part throttle, between about 3500-5000 rpms, it had a really hollow sound. Really frustrating since it otherwise sounded pretty damn good. Ended up having the shop add back a 12" Dynomax resonator. Idle and full throttle sound better than it did with the stock resonator but not as good as without. However the part throttle unpleasant hollow sound is gone. And overall, it still sounds much better than stock.
My guess is I will probably have to go with a turbo style mufflers to get the deeper, somewhat louder idle I am looking for. Just one of those things you have to do a piece at a time to get what you want since sound quality is so subjective.
